BCG-CWS (Bacillus Calmette-Guérin Cell Wall Skeleton) is a bioactive immunological adjuvant derived from the cell wall of Mycobacterium bovis Bacillus Calmette-Guérin. Unlike live BCG used in bladder cancer therapy, BCG-CWS consists of purified structural components of the bacterial cell wall and does not contain live bacteria. It acts as a potent immune adjuvant by activating innate immunity through pattern recognition receptors such as toll-like receptors (notably TLR2), leading to dendritic cell maturation and enhanced antigen presentation. This results in robust activation of both innate and adaptive immune responses, including increased CD4+ T-cell activity and cytotoxic T lymphocyte induction when co-administered with tumor antigens. Clinically, BCG-CWS has been investigated primarily as an intradermal immunotherapy or vaccine adjuvant for various cancers—including melanoma, colorectal cancer, hepatobiliary cancer, ovarian cancer, lung cancer, cervical cancer—and has shown promising safety and efficacy profiles in early-phase clinical studies[2][3][4][6]. The recommended dose established in phase I trials is 100 μg/body administered intradermally[2][3]. Its mechanism involves enhancement of tumor antigen-specific cellular immunity via activation of professional antigen-presenting cells.
